Economic incentives for ocean plastic dumping
The practice of dumping plastic into the ocean is often perceived as purely environmentally destructive, but economic incentives can perversely make it a profitable activity for certain actors. In regions with weak environmental regulations or high waste management costs, industries and municipalities may find it cheaper to dispose of plastic waste directly into waterways, which eventually lead to the ocean. For instance, in some Southeast Asian countries, the cost of recycling one ton of plastic can exceed $100, while illegal dumping incurs negligible expenses. This financial disparity creates a perverse incentive for cost-cutting entities to prioritize short-term savings over long-term environmental consequences.
Analyzing the supply chain reveals another layer of economic motivation. Fishing vessels, for example, often generate significant plastic waste from nets, ropes, and packaging. Instead of paying to store or dispose of this waste properly, some operators discard it overboard, saving on operational costs. A study by the International Maritime Organization estimated that up to 640,000 tons of fishing gear are abandoned or lost at sea annually, much of which is plastic. This practice not only reduces immediate expenses but also shifts the burden of cleanup to governments or environmental organizations, effectively externalizing costs.
A comparative analysis highlights the role of global trade in exacerbating this issue. Countries with high plastic consumption but inadequate waste management infrastructure often become dumping grounds for plastic waste from wealthier nations. For example, until recently, China imported millions of tons of plastic waste annually for recycling, but much of it ended up in landfills or oceans due to insufficient processing capacity. Exporting countries benefit economically by offloading waste disposal costs, while importing countries face environmental degradation without commensurate financial gain. This dynamic underscores how international trade policies can inadvertently incentivize ocean plastic dumping.
To address these economic incentives, policymakers must implement targeted interventions. One effective strategy is to impose extended producer responsibility (EPR) laws, which require manufacturers to account for the entire lifecycle of their plastic products, including disposal. For instance, the European Union’s Single-Use Plastics Directive mandates that producers cover the costs of waste collection and cleanup. Additionally, governments can introduce taxes on virgin plastic production or subsidies for recycled materials, shifting the economic balance toward sustainable practices. Such measures not only reduce the financial appeal of dumping but also foster innovation in waste management technologies.
Ultimately, dismantling the economic incentives for ocean plastic dumping requires a multifaceted approach that aligns financial interests with environmental stewardship. By increasing the costs of illegal dumping, creating value in plastic waste through recycling, and fostering international cooperation, societies can mitigate this destructive practice. The challenge lies in ensuring that these solutions are equitable and enforceable, particularly in regions with limited resources. Without such efforts, the economic allure of ocean plastic dumping will continue to undermine global efforts to protect marine ecosystems.

Illegal dumping practices and profits
Illegal dumping of plastic into the ocean is a lucrative yet environmentally devastating practice, driven by the desire to cut costs and evade regulations. Companies and individuals often bypass proper waste disposal methods, which can be expensive and time-consuming, by dumping plastic directly into waterways or hiring unauthorized entities to dispose of it offshore. For instance, in some Southeast Asian countries, it costs as little as $10 to $50 to dump a ton of plastic waste illegally, compared to $100 to $200 for legal disposal. This price disparity creates a perverse incentive for profit-driven actors to choose the cheaper, illegal route, despite the severe ecological consequences.
The profits from illegal dumping are not just limited to cost savings; they also stem from the sale of counterfeit or substandard products packaged in cheap, non-recyclable plastics. For example, in the counterfeit electronics market, estimated to be worth $1.7 trillion globally, products are often encased in low-quality plastic packaging that is discarded immediately after purchase. The manufacturers and distributors of these goods pocket significant profits while offloading the environmental burden onto ecosystems and communities. This practice highlights how illegal dumping is intertwined with broader criminal networks, making it a complex issue to address.
To combat these practices, regulatory bodies must implement stricter enforcement mechanisms and heavier penalties. For instance, fines for illegal dumping should be set at a level that erases any financial incentive, such as a minimum penalty of $10,000 per ton of plastic dumped. Additionally, governments can adopt a "polluter pays" principle, requiring companies to fund cleanup efforts proportional to their waste output. Practical steps include investing in satellite and drone technology to monitor coastal areas and collaborating with local communities to report suspicious activities. Without such measures, the profits from illegal dumping will continue to outweigh the risks, perpetuating this harmful practice.
A comparative analysis of successful interventions reveals that public-private partnerships can be effective in disrupting illegal dumping networks. For example, in the Philippines, a collaboration between government agencies and NGOs led to the interception of over 50 illegal dumping operations in 2022 alone. These efforts were supported by educational campaigns targeting both consumers and businesses, emphasizing the long-term costs of environmental degradation. By combining enforcement with awareness, such initiatives demonstrate that it is possible to reduce the profitability of illegal dumping while fostering a culture of responsibility. Ultimately, addressing this issue requires a multifaceted approach that targets both the financial incentives and the systemic failures enabling this destructive practice.

Impact on marine ecosystems and costs
Plastic pollution in the ocean is not a revenue stream but a catastrophic expense, both ecologically and economically. Marine ecosystems, from coral reefs to pelagic zones, are suffocating under an estimated 11 million metric tons of plastic entering oceans annually. This deluge smothers habitats, entangles wildlife, and disrupts food chains. For instance, a single square mile of ocean can contain up to 46,000 pieces of plastic, each fragment a potential death trap for species like sea turtles, which mistake plastic bags for jellyfish. The ecological cost? Irreversible biodiversity loss, with over 700 marine species already affected.
Consider the economic toll: plastic pollution costs the global economy $13 billion annually in damages to fisheries, tourism, and ecosystems. Coral reefs, which support 25% of marine life and generate $36 billion in tourism revenue, are particularly vulnerable. A study in the *Marine Pollution Bulletin* found that plastic contact increases coral disease by 20 times, accelerating reef degradation. Meanwhile, fisheries suffer from reduced catches and contaminated seafood, with microplastics now detected in 1 in 3 fish caught for human consumption. The cleanup bill is staggering: removing plastic from just one kilometer of coastline costs up to $20,000.
The perverse incentive here is not profit from dumping but cost avoidance. Industries save millions by treating oceans as waste dumps, externalizing cleanup costs onto governments and communities. For example, the fishing industry discards 640,000 tons of gear annually, comprising 10% of ocean plastic. This "ghost gear" continues to kill indiscriminately, yet replacing lost nets costs fishermen only a fraction of the environmental damage inflicted. Similarly, consumer goods companies produce single-use plastics at scale, knowing disposal is someone else’s problem—often low-income coastal nations already bearing the brunt of climate change.
To mitigate this crisis, actionable steps are clear. First, implement extended producer responsibility (EPR) policies, forcing manufacturers to fund plastic recovery and recycling. Second, invest in circular economy models: for every dollar spent on reusable packaging, societies save $3 in cleanup costs. Third, enforce global treaties like the UN’s proposed plastics treaty, targeting production caps and pollution taxes. Finally, educate consumers: a 10% reduction in single-use plastic consumption could save $2 billion annually in environmental damages. The takeaway? Plastic dumping is a losing game—ecologically, economically, and ethically. The real profit lies in prevention, not pollution.

Global regulations and enforcement challenges
The global regulatory landscape for plastic waste management is a patchwork of international agreements, regional directives, and national laws. At the heart of this framework is the Basel Convention, amended in 2019 to classify non-recyclable plastic waste as hazardous, requiring prior consent from receiving countries before export. This amendment aimed to curb the dumping of plastic waste from developed nations into developing ones, where enforcement is often weaker. However, the effectiveness of such regulations hinges on consistent implementation, which remains a significant challenge. For instance, while the European Union has stringent waste management directives, countries like Indonesia and Malaysia, which receive large volumes of plastic waste, struggle with enforcement due to limited resources and corruption.
Enforcement challenges are exacerbated by the complexity of global supply chains and the lack of transparency in waste trade. Plastic waste is often mislabeled as recyclable material to bypass regulations, making it difficult for customs authorities to intercept illegal shipments. A 2020 report by the Basel Action Network revealed that 40% of inspected plastic waste shipments from the U.S. to Southeast Asia were non-recyclable, yet they were declared as recyclable. This loophole not only undermines regulatory efforts but also perpetuates environmental harm in recipient countries, where improper disposal often leads to ocean dumping.
A comparative analysis of enforcement mechanisms highlights the disparity between regions. In the EU, member states face hefty fines for non-compliance with waste directives, incentivizing adherence. In contrast, Southeast Asian nations, despite being signatories to the Basel Convention, often lack the infrastructure and political will to enforce it. For example, the Philippines, a major recipient of plastic waste, has seen repeated violations due to weak monitoring systems and inadequate penalties. This regional imbalance underscores the need for capacity-building initiatives and international cooperation to strengthen enforcement globally.
To address these challenges, a multi-pronged approach is essential. First, harmonizing global standards for plastic waste classification and trade can reduce ambiguity and facilitate enforcement. Second, investing in technology, such as blockchain, can enhance traceability in waste supply chains, making it harder for illegal dumping to go undetected. Third, international funding mechanisms should prioritize supporting developing countries in building waste management infrastructure and training enforcement personnel. Without such measures, global regulations will remain toothless, allowing profiteers to continue exploiting loopholes at the expense of the environment.

Alternatives to ocean plastic disposal
Dumping plastic into the ocean is not only environmentally catastrophic but also economically shortsighted. While some may attempt to cut costs through illegal disposal, the long-term financial and ecological consequences far outweigh any perceived savings. Instead of viewing plastic as waste, innovative alternatives focus on transforming it into a resource, creating opportunities for profit while mitigating environmental harm.
One promising approach is plastic-to-fuel conversion, a process that turns non-recyclable plastics into diesel, gasoline, or other petroleum products. Companies like Agilyx and Plastic2Oil use pyrolysis—heating plastic in the absence of oxygen—to break it down into usable fuels. For instance, a single ton of plastic can yield up to 250 gallons of oil, generating revenue while diverting waste from oceans. Municipalities and businesses can invest in such technologies to create a closed-loop system, turning plastic disposal costs into fuel production profits. However, scaling these operations requires significant upfront capital and stringent emissions controls to ensure environmental sustainability.
Another viable alternative is upcycling plastic into construction materials. Companies like ByFusion and EcoBricks are pioneering methods to compress plastic waste into durable building blocks. These blocks are lightweight, water-resistant, and cost-effective, making them ideal for affordable housing and disaster relief projects. For example, a single ByFusion block can contain the equivalent of 200 plastic bottles, reducing landfill and ocean-bound waste. Governments and developers can incentivize the use of these materials through subsidies or building code revisions, creating a market for plastic waste while addressing housing shortages.
Biodegradable alternatives also offer a pathway to reduce plastic pollution. Materials like polylactic acid (PLA), derived from corn starch or sugarcane, decompose naturally under industrial composting conditions. While not a solution for all plastic applications, PLA can replace single-use items like cutlery, packaging, and straws. Brands adopting these materials can appeal to eco-conscious consumers, commanding premium prices and fostering brand loyalty. However, widespread adoption requires investment in composting infrastructure and consumer education to ensure proper disposal.
Finally, extended producer responsibility (EPR) programs shift the burden of plastic disposal back to manufacturers. Under EPR schemes, companies are required to fund or manage the collection and recycling of their products post-use. This model incentivizes the design of more recyclable or reusable packaging, reducing reliance on virgin plastics. For instance, countries like Germany and Sweden have seen significant increases in recycling rates through EPR programs. Policymakers can implement such frameworks to drive innovation, create green jobs, and reduce plastic leakage into oceans.
In conclusion, alternatives to ocean plastic disposal not only address environmental degradation but also unlock economic opportunities. From fuel conversion to upcycled construction materials, biodegradable substitutes, and EPR programs, these solutions demonstrate that plastic can be a valuable resource when managed responsibly. By embracing these innovations, stakeholders can turn the tide on plastic pollution while generating sustainable profits.
